[2606:4100:3880:1234::84]) by smtp-relay.gmail.com with ESMTPS id g73-20020a0ddd4c000000b005efeb95b03bsm754465ywe.37.2024.01.03.14.33.13 (version=TLS1_2 cipher=ECDHE-ECDSA-AES128-GCM-SHA256 bits=128/128); Wed, 03 Jan 2024 14:33:13 -0800 (PST) X-Relaying-Domain: iol.unh.edu Received: from iol.unh.edu (unknown [IPv6:2606:4100:3880:1257::1083]) by postal.iol.unh.edu (Postfix) with ESMTP id 255C9605C311; Wed, 3 Jan 2024 17:33:13 -0500 (EST) From: jspewock@iol.unh.edu To: Honnappa.Nagarahalli@arm.com, juraj.linkes@pantheon.tech, thomas@monjalon.net, wathsala.vithanage@arm.com, probb@iol.unh.edu, paul.szczepanek@arm.com, yoan.picchi@foss.arm.com, lylavoie@iol.unh.edu, ferruh.yigit@amd.com, andrew.rybchenko@oktetlabs.ru Cc: dev@dpdk.org, Jeremy Spewock Subject: [PATCH v6 7/7] dts: add pmd_buffer_scatter test suite Date: Wed, 3 Jan 2024 17:32:06 -0500 Message-ID: <20240103223206.23129-8-jspewock@iol.unh.edu> X-Mailer: git-send-email 2.43.0 In-Reply-To: <20240103223206.23129-1-jspewock@iol.unh.edu> References: <20240103221217.18954-1-jspewock@iol.unh.edu> <20240103223206.23129-1-jspewock@iol.unh.edu> MIME-Version: 1.0 X-BeenThere: dev@dpdk.org X-Mailman-Version: 2.1.29 Precedence: list List-Id: DPDK patches and discussions List-Unsubscribe: , List-Archive: List-Post: List-Help: List-Subscribe: , Errors-To: dev-bounces@dpdk.org From: Jeremy Spewock This test suite provides testing of the support of scattered packets by Poll Mode Drivers using testpmd, verifying the ability to receive and transmit scattered multi-segment packets made up of multiple non-contiguous memory buffers. This is tested through 5 different cases in which the length of the packets sent are less than the mbuf size, equal to the mbuf size, and 1, 4, and 5 bytes greater than the mbuf size in order to show both the CRC and the packet data are capable of existing in the first, second, or both buffers. Naturally, if the PMD is capable of forwarding scattered packets which it receives as input, this shows it is capable of both receiving and transmitting scattered packets.
